Cara Memasukan Record tabel pelanggan!
Nama : Juliana sari
Nim : 223100305
Prodi : Sistem Informasi
Assalamualaikum wr.wb
Yukk belajar barengg:)
Pertama, sebelum kita memulai pratikum selanjutnya di sini kita menggunakan database kasir dan memasukkan record kedalam tabel pelanggan dan mengguna
kan perintah dari DML ( Data Manipulation Language)
Apa itu DML ?
kumpulan perintah SQL yang berhubungan dengan pekerjaan mengolah data di dalam table dan tidak terkait dengan perubahan struktur dan definisi tipe data dari objek database seperti table, column, dan sebagainya.
Yuk langsung saja ke Tugasnya!
Untuk memasukkan perintah semua nama dikolom atas adalah..
INSERT INTO nama_tabel (nama_kolom1, nama_kolom2, ..., nama_kolomN)V
ALUES (‘isi_kolom1’, ‘isi_kolom2’, ..., ‘isi_kolomN’);
Nahh ada 2 cara perintah untuk memasukkan data di atas yaitu:
1. Memasukan Data Satu per Satu dengan menggunakan perintah
INSERT INTO nama_tabel (nim,nama,tmp_lahir,tgl_lahir,prodi,alamat)
VALUES (‘1’, ‘Adi’, ‘Yogyakarta’, ‘1993-05-20’, ‘TI’, ‘Kutoarjo’);
Penulisan lebih sedikit dan lebih teliti,tetapi membutuhkan banyak waktu lebih lama
2. Memasukkan data banyak sekaligus dengan menggunakan perintah
INSERT INTO nama_tabel (nim,nama,tmp_lahir,tgl_lahir,prodi,alamat) VALUES
(‘1’, ‘Adi’, ‘Yogyakarta’, ‘1993-05-20’, ‘TI’, ‘Kutoarjo’),
(‘2’, ‘Bima’, ‘Semarang’, ‘1994-11-05’, ‘AK’, ‘Purworejo’),
(‘3’, ‘Cintya’, ‘Denpasar’, ‘1991-12-15’, ‘TI’, ‘Grabag’),
(‘4’, ‘Desi’, ‘Surabaya’, ‘1992-09-19’, ‘AB’, ‘Kaligesing’);
Penulisan banyak sekaligus sangat menghemat waktu,tetapi penulisannya semakin banyak dan akan rawan salah dalam penulisannya.
Jangan terlalu lama langsung saja kita mengerjakan praktikum nyaa!!!
Untuk menyelesaikan perintah gambar diatas kita lakukan tahap awal terlebih dahulu yaitu memasukan perintah, karena saya memilih menghemat waktu, saya memakai perintah ke 2 dengan memasukkan data sekaligus seperti gambar dibawah :
DML - SELECT digunakan untuk menampilkan semua data pada kolom yang telah kita buat sendiri dengan memakai perintah SELECT*FROM nama_tabel;
Tahap praktikum selanjutnya yaitu kita menggunakan syntak SQL yaitu Select*from Pelanggan; dan lihat hasilnya
Hasilnya :
Tanda asterik (*) mengacu kepada semua kolom di tabel. Urutan kolom yang akan ditampilkan otomatis sesuai dengan urutan kolom pada tabel.
- Lalu untuk ke tahap ke 2 masih sama kita menggunakan syntak SQL yang menampilkan record dari field ( nama dan pekerjaan )
Jangan lupa untuk selalu mengakhiri dengan tanda ;
Lanjutttttttttt
DML-DELETE digunakan untuk menghapus data pada tabel.
Dan kita mencoba hapus dari pelanggan where id pelanggan = 1 dengan menggunakan syntak (Delete from Pelanggan WHERE id_pelanggan=1; )dan apa hasilnya coba kita cek ulang dengan syntak ("Select*from Pelanggan;) dan lihat hasilnya:
Tahap selanjutnya kita akan menghapus fulanah dari tabel pelanggan di atas yaitu Hapus dari pelanggan WHERE nama = "Fulanah" dengan menggunakan syntak "Delete from Pelanggan WHERE nama = "fulanah"; dan jangan lupa di syntak bagian nama pelanggan di beri tanda Char (") agar tidak terjadi eror atau data tidak akan berjalan sesuai yang kita inginkan, dan lihat hasilnya. Dan untuk membuktikan apakah sudah terhapus kita ketikan syntak Select*from Pelanggan; dan lihat hasilnya kembali:
DML - UPDATE digunakan untuk mengubah atau memperbaharui data dalam sebuah tabel mysql.
Komentar
Posting Komentar